Color Me Obsessed: A Film About The Replacements (2011)
For some aging music fans and kids with a passion for musical history, The Replacements are rock and roll defined. Gorman Bechard's remarkable history of the 'Mats takes us from their first show as the Impediments to their 1991 onstage breakup in Chicago, and everywhere in between. Bechard bravely eschews including the band's music, photos, and live footage, instead relying solely on the fans: their well-kept memories, hilarious anecdotes, and differing points of views about the foursome's wildly varied discography and infamous antics.

The Matchbox Man (2024)
So what do you do when your cherished childhood toy becomes a collection. Then becomes an obsession? Well, like the Addams Family – voila! The house is a museum! The Matchbox Man, director Gorman Bechard visits Charlie Mack, who began buying Matchbox cars in 1963, when he was 7; from his initial 20 to 30, his collection exploded to more than 42,000 – one of the world’s largest – prompting him to turn much of his Connecticut home into a showcase of nearly every model and variation ever made. And while he gives a look at his blistering array of colors and styles, he presents a history of a humble toy car that became an international phenomenon.

Where Are You, Jay Bennett? (2021)
A feature-length documentary about musician Jay Bennett (1963-2009), who was a key member of Wilco on the "Being There," "Summerteeth," "Yankee Hotel Foxtrot" and "Mermaid Avenue" albums.

A Dog Named Gucci (2015)
The story of a 10-week old puppy named Gucci who was hung by his neck, doused with lighter fluid, and set afire. Doug James, standing on his porch nearby, heard the puppy’s cries and ran to help. He scared away the thugs and at the request of Gucci’s 15-year-old runaway owner, took the dog in for the night. Thus began a 16-year odyssey of devotion and perseverance.

Pizza: A Love Story (2019)
It's the most loved food in America. And we want to tell you a story about three pizza places in the town of New Haven, Connecticut that you may or may not have heard of. They're named: Sally's Apizza, Frank Pepe's Pizzeria Napoletana, and Modern Apizza, and they are generally considered to be three of the finest pizza restaurants on the planet.
